Javascript 如何在snack.expo.io中导入/导出js文件

Javascript 如何在snack.expo.io中导入/导出js文件,javascript,react-native,expo,Javascript,React Native,Expo,请告诉我,我是新来的react native,我正在snack.expo.io上做一个项目 它们对我来说似乎很好,但我希望将一个js(component1.js)文件连接到父App.js文件,但它总是给我这些错误 设备:(1069:6932)未能安装模块“/component1”:未能下载模块”~component1@latest' 从App.js导入 这是我的App.js文件: 从“React”导入React; 从“react native”导入{View,StyleSheet}; 从“ex

请告诉我,我是新来的react native,我正在snack.expo.io上做一个项目 它们对我来说似乎很好,但我希望将一个js(component1.js)文件连接到父App.js文件,但它总是给我这些错误

设备:(1069:6932)未能安装模块“/component1”:未能下载模块”~component1@latest' 从App.js导入

这是我的App.js文件:

从“React”导入React;
从“react native”导入{View,StyleSheet};
从“expo”导入{Component1};
//可以从本地文件导入
//或npm中可用的任何纯javascript模块
导出默认类App扩展React.Component{
render(){
返回(
);
}
}
const styles=StyleSheet.create({
容器:{
弹性:1,
对齐项目:“居中”,
为内容辩护:“中心”,
背景颜色:“#ecf0f1”,
},
});您只能在执行此操作时导入

从“expo”导入{/*此处某物*/}

要导入您自己的组件,您只需要从它们所在的目录导入它们

如果它与App.js位于同一目录中,那么它将是:

从“/Component1”导入组件1

如果您有一个src目录或其他目录,它将如下所示:

从“/src/Component1”导入组件1

您只能在执行此操作时导入

从“expo”导入{/*此处某物*/}

要导入您自己的组件,您只需要从它们所在的目录导入它们

如果它与App.js位于同一目录中,那么它将是:

从“/Component1”导入组件1

如果您有一个src目录或其他目录,它将如下所示:

从“/src/Component1”导入组件1